Change on a Dime: Agile Design - UX Magazine
2011年7月19日 · Specifically, agile is a movement away from the typical waterfall model of software development that requires an initial comprehensive design (“big design up front”). With the waterfall model, deliverables and the value from having a functioning product take the form of one bulk delivery near the end of the process.
UX and Agile: Tying the knot - UX Magazine
2013年4月16日 · UX design can serve as the input into an agile software development process, just as the prototypes developed can be used as input to further refine the product design. This has the effect of blurring the distinction between design and development phases because the prototype itself is being used as a research tool.
